Goa, Jan. 9 -- Goa Chief Minister Pramod Sawant on Thursday asserted that his government remains firm on the Mhadei river issue and will not allow diversion of its waters at any cost. Speaking on the matter, Sawant said the state government is closely monitoring the legal proceedings related to Mhadei and is confident of protecting Goa's interests. "We will not lose the case. I can say this firmly," the Chief Minister stated, reiterating his government's commitment to safeguarding the river.
